The April 2024 NeuroHealth External Speaker Webinar featured Louise Rogerson, Chartered Physiotherapist and Allied Health Professional Lead at Levitex – Sleep posture experts.
Levitex is a sleep postural management systems developer and provider set up by James Leinhardt, who has a wealth of knowledge in nighttime postural care and has designed class-one medical devices to manage the posture for clients suffering from complex neurological illness and injury. Louise, Levitex’s Allied Health Professional Lead, is a Chartered Physiotherapist by background and has served on the national committee for the Association of Chartered Physiotherapists In Neurology.
Following on from last month’s webinar on the psychology of sleep, Louise’s talk focused on the physiology of sleep and considered the key postural systems, and the impact brain injury and impaired cognition can have upon these.
Louise detailed the impact of poor posture and the key postures which may be an issue, and the relationship between pain management and sleep and, therefore, the importance, and aims, of postural management. We looked at provocative sleep postures and found out who in the NeuroHealth team were “dreamers”, “soldiers” or “hedgehogs”! Louise also provided an update on the possibilities for sleep systems in clinical practice, and explored the challenges of posture management in the wider community and the need for ongoing research in this area.
